Coconut Quinoa

The verdict is that this is delicious & will be made in our home often! It has a very subtle coconut flavour which is good to pair with any highly seasoned main dish.

Here is the recipe

Ingredients

1 tbsp oil

1 1/2 cup of uncooked quinoa

1 can of coconut milk

1 1/2 cup water

1 tsp salt  & then more to taste once the quinoa is cooked

Method

  1. Heat the oil in a saucpan
  2. Add the qunioa & stir often until the quinoa gets fragrant & browned
  3. Add the coconut milk, water & salt. Mix well to combine
  4. Bring to a boil….but be careful because it seems to spit up…
  5. Cover & lower the heat to a simmer
  6. Cook until all of the liquid is absorbed…about 20 -25 minutes.
  7. season with more salt if desired
  8. Let it sit for about 10 minutes  Fluff
